Научная статья на тему 'Розроблення модифікованого методу фрактального стиснення зображень'

Розроблення модифікованого методу фрактального стиснення зображень Текст научной статьи по специальности «Компьютерные и информационные науки»

CC BY
107
18
i Надоели баннеры? Вы всегда можете отключить рекламу.
Ключевые слова
метод / алгоритм / фрактальне стиснення зображень / компресія зображень / кольорові мережі Петрі / method / algorithm / fractal image compression / image compression / coloured Petri net

Аннотация научной статьи по компьютерным и информационным наукам, автор научной работы — В. М. Теслюк, А. І. Пукач

Розроблено модифікований алгоритм фрактального стиснення зображень, а також відповідні моделі на основі кольорових мереж Петрі, закладені в основу розробленого модифікованого методу фрактального стиснення зображень, призначеного для збільшення швидкодії фрактального методу із збереженням високого ступеня компресії та збереження оптимальної якості вихідного зображення, та спрощення його програмної реалізації з метою подальшого дослідження та практичного застосування переваг сімейства фрактальних методів компресії зображень.

i Надоели баннеры? Вы всегда можете отключить рекламу.
iНе можете найти то, что вам нужно? Попробуйте сервис подбора литературы.
i Надоели баннеры? Вы всегда можете отключить рекламу.

Development of Modified Method of Fractal Image Compression

A modified algorithm for fractal image compression, and appropriate models, based on coloured Petri nets, laid the foundation of the developed modified method of fractal image compression, which was designed to increase the speed of fractal compression with maintaining a high degree of compression, preserve optimal quality of the original image, and simplify its programming implementation to further research and practical usage of all benefits of the fractal image compression methods.

Текст научной работы на тему «Розроблення модифікованого методу фрактального стиснення зображень»

Грыцюк Ю.И., Коширець С.И. Исследование влияния размерно-качественных характеристик бревен хвойных пород на эффективность выхода радиальных пиломатериалов

Проведен двухфакторный дисперсионный анализ эффективности выхода радиальных пиломатериалов при раскрое бревен хвойных пород развально-сегментным и раз-вально-сегментно-угловым способом для разных размерных групп диаметров бревен при разных коэффициентах эллиптичности поперечного сечения бревна. При этом учтены еще и такие факторы, как кривизна и длина бревна. Результаты проведенного исследования свидетельствуют о том, что с увеличением размерной группы диаметров бревен изменение эллиптичности поперечного сечения все больше влияет на выход радиальных пиломатериалов в сторону увеличения для развально-сегментно-углового способа. Относительно развально-сегментного способа раскроя, то эффект исследуемых факторов имеет обратный характер.

Ключевые слова: двухфакторный дисперсионный анализ, качественный фактор, способы раскроя бревен на пиломатериалы, эллиптичность поперечного сечения бревна, эффективность выхода радиальных пиломатериалов.

Gryciuk Yu.I., Koshyrets S.I. The Research of the Softwood Size-quality Characteristics Influence on the Effectiveness of the Radial Timber Output

A two-factor variance analysis of radial timber efficiency in the process of cutting softwood logs by the sledge-segment and sledge-segment-angular method for different diameter logs size groups at the different axial ratio cross-section of the log has been conducted. Such quantitative factors as curvature and length of logs have been also taken into account. The results of this study show that in the process of increasing the size group diameter of logs the change of the cross-sectional ellipticity affects the output of the radial timber upward by the sledge-segment-angular method. Regarding sledge-segment method, the effect of the studied factors is reverse character.

Keywords: two-factor variance analysis, quality factor, methods of cutting logs for timber, the ellipticity of the cross-sectional logs, radial timber output efficiency.

УДК 004.021 Проф. В.М. Теслюк, д-р техн. наук прив. тдпр. А.1. Пукач,

канд. техн. наук - НУ "Львiвська полтехшка"

РОЗРОБЛЕННЯ МОДИФ1КОВАНОГО МЕТОДУ ФРАКТАЛЬНОГО СТИСНЕННЯ ЗОБРАЖЕНЬ

Розроблено модифжований алгоритм фрактального стиснення зображень, а також вщповщш модел1 на основ1 кольорових мереж Петр1, закладеш в основу розробленого модифжованого методу фрактального стиснення зображень, призначеного для збшь-шення швидкодн фрактального методу ¡з збереженням високого ступеня компреси та збереження оптимально! якост вихщного зображення, та спрощення його програмно! реал1заци з метою подальшого дослщження та практичного застосування переваг и-мейства фрактальних метод1в компресн зображень.

Ключовi слова: метод, алгоритм, фрактальне стиснення зображень, компресш зображень, кольоров1 мереж1 Петр1.

Вступ. На сьогодш частка графiчноí шформацп серед усього цифрового шформацшного контенту е надзвичайно вагомою i продовжуе зростати. I хоча рiвень розвитку сучасних носш шформацп дае змогу з легкктю "переварити" весь цей наплив графiчноí шформацп, його ресурси, все ж, обмежеш i потребу-ють використання рiзноманiтних наявних (а також удосконалення вже наявних та розроблення нових) методов стиснення (компресп) графiчноí iнформацií. На

314

Зб1рник науково-техшчних праць

цей час вже розроблено надзвичайно велику юлькютъ рiзноманiтних методiв стиснення зображень. ïx використовують на практицi як поокремо, так i в симбь озi один з одним, усi вони мають сво'1 переваги та недолжи. Проте виокремимо два з них, а саме: метод JPEG i фрактальний метод, осктьки JPEG на сьогодт е таким собi "монополютом ринку" компреси* зображень, а фрактальний метод [1] е найбтьш перспективним i може скласти достойну конкуренцш першому.

Розроблення модифiкованого методу фрактального стиснення зображень. Як i в у^х наявних модифкац1ях фрактального методу, робота пред-ставленого в цьому дослщженш модифiкованого методу фрактального стиснення зображень розпочинаеться з розбиття вхщного зображення на домени та ранги (рис. 1 : зелений колiр - домени, червоний - ранги).

Рис. 1. Розбиття вхiдного зображення на домени та ранги

Шсля цього здшснюеться приведення уах доменiв до розмiрiв рангiв (рис. 2).

Рис. 2. Приведення ycix домемв до po3Mipie рангiв

Наступним етапом роботи запропоновано'1 модифкацп е пошук подiб-них доменiв: якщо два домени подiбнi на величину, меншу або рiвну порогово-

4. Iнформацiйнi технологи галузi 315

му значенню, то ïx вважають подiбними, вiдповiдно в pa3i збереження масиву домешв вже немае потреби зберiгати в пам'яп два домени, HaTOMicTb можна зберегти лише один з них, вказавши при цьому номер домену, який е подiбним до нього. Як показав практичний досвiд при функщонуванш розроблено!' прог-рамно1 реaлiзaцiï цiеï модифiкaцiï, це значно зменшуе розмiр вихадного файлу i3 стиснутим зображенням. Пiсля цього для кожного рангу проводиться пошук нaйбiльш подiбного йому домену та вiдповiдного aфiнного перетворення цього домену, яке зробило його максимально подабним до того чи шшого рангу. При цьому поршняння поточного рангу вiдбувaеться не з уама доменами, а лише з деякими, для вибору яких застосовуеться тайловий [2] пiдxiд. Тайли використо-вуються в aлгоритмi стиснення зображень JPEG-2000, який на сьогодш е "хед-лайнером" всього сшейства aлгоритмiв JPEG. Нaспрaвдi тайли - це всього лише обласп зображення, якi не перетинаються (тобто, шшими словами, тайли -це не що iнше, як нaшi доменнi i рaнговi блоки). Розглянемо, яким саме чином цi обласп зображення використовуються у зaпропоновaнiй модифжацп фрактального методу. Шд час пошуку максимально подiбного домену для деякого поточного рангу "г", зпдно зi запропонованою модифiкaцiею, насамперед пот-рiбно визначити, в який домен входить поточний ранг "г" (назвемо домен, в який входить поточний ранг "г", доменом "d"). Встановити це надзвичайно просто, адже шд час розбиття вхвдного зображення на ранги i домени чггко видно, що кожен домен охоплюе деяку кшькють ранлв (див. рис. 1) залежно вiд розмiрiв ранпв i домешв. Пкля цього проводиться порiвняння поточного рангу "г" iз доменами, якi розтaшовaнi на деякш наперед зaдaнiй вiдстaнi L ввд домену "d" (для спрощення цi домени i називаемо "тайлами", щоб одразу було зрозу-мшо, про якi саме домени йдеться) (рис. 3: жовтим кольором позначено поточний ранг, для якого здшснюеться пошук найбшьш подiбного домену; яскраво-зеленим кольором позначено домен, до якого входить поточний ранг; оранже-вим кольором позначено тайли в рaдiусi "2" вiд домену, до якого входить по-точний ранг).

Крш цього, зпдно з щею модифкащею фрактального методу, передба-чений пошук "найбшьш рiдкiсниx" доменiв, тобто таких домешв, ят вiдрiзня-ються ввд " середньостатистичного" домену бiльше, нiж на величину наперед за-даного порогового значения. "Середньостатистичний" домен - це домен, що розраховуеться за формулою (1) середнього арифметичного для усх домен1в вxiдного зображення або, шшими словами, - це домен з ткселями, значення кольорiв яких доршнюе сумi кольор1в пiкселiв, розташованих у тш сaмiй пози-цiï, що i шксель "середньостатистичного" домену, для якого здшснюеться роз-рахунок кольорiв, подiленiй на загальну кiлькiсть домешв.

1 Nd

Cmd =—У C'q, (1)

p,q Nd У p,q W

де: Crp,q - колiр пiкселя з координатамиp, q для деякого середньостатистичного домену "mid"; Nd - кшьккть домешв; C'p,q - колiр шкселя з координатами p, q для i-го домену.

316

Збiрник науково-техшчних праць

Рис. 3. Домени, iз якими буде порiвнюватись поточний ранг

Отже, порiвняння поточного рангу "г" здшснюеться не ттьки з уама тайлами, але також i з "найбтьш рiдкiсними доменами", що дае змогу певною мiрою покращити якiсть отриманого пiсля декомпресп зображення i наблизити його до оригшалу. При цьому порiвняння вщбуваеться також i з усiма передба-ченими афiнними перетвореннями перелiчених домешв.

Переваги такого способу вiдбору домешв для порiвняння полягають у значному скороченш часу, необхiдного для пошуку найбтьш придатного домену, а також у можливосп комбiнування радiуса вибору тайлiв Ь та ктькосл афiнних перетворень, забезпечивши цим самим зменшення необхiдного об'ему пам,ятi для збереження iнформацií про найбiльш придатний домен та номер афiнного перетворення для поточного рангу, а також значно пришвидшити про-цес компреси. З iншого боку, збiльшивши радiус вибору тайлiв Ь та ктькосл афiнних перетворень, можна досягнути бажано'1 якостi вихiдного зображення i його максимально'1 подiбностi оригиналу.

Блок-схема алгоритму компреси модифжованого методу фрактального стиснення зображення. Представлена блок-схема (рис. 4) алгоритму над-звичайно узагальнена i пiд час програмно'1 реалiзацií для деяких блокiв цiеí блок-схеми потрiбно буде збудувати ще бiльшi за розмiрами iндивiдуальнi блок-схеми алгоритму !х функцiонування, проте блок-схема дае чiтке розумiння основних принципiв роботи модифкованого методу.

4. Iнформацiйнi технологй галузi

317

^ Юнець "j

Рис. 4. Блок-схема алгоритму компреси

31S

Збipник нayкoвo-тeхнiчних îipanb

Блок-схема алгоритму декомпресп модифiкованого методу фрактального стиснення зображення. На рис. 5 представлено також блок-схему алгоритму декомпресп зображення розробленого методу.

0 ( юнець )

Рис. 5. Блок-схема алгоритму декомпреси

Розроблення моделей на основi кольорових мереж Петрг Для моде-лювання процесу компресп/декомпресп зображень з використанням представ-леного вище пiдходу розроблено вiдповiднi моделi на основi кольорових мереж Петрi [3] (рис. 6-7), як одного з найбшьш популярних та ефективних шструмен-тiв для моделювання динамiки дослщжуваних процесiв i систем.

Розробленi моделi функцiонують у точностi з описаними алгоритмами компресп/декомпресп i дають змогу дослiдити динамiку та надiйнiсть компресп/декомпресп зображень запропонованим модифiкованим методом фрактального стиснення зображень.

Висновок. Представлено модифiкований метод фрактального стиснення зображень, розроблений на базi запропонованих алгоритмiв компресп/декомпресп та вiдповiдних моделей на основi кольорових мереж Петрi. Особливiстю розробленого методу е збiльшення швидкодп фрактального методу iз збереженням високого ступеня компресп та оптимально! якост вихiдного зображення, а також спрощення програмно! реалiзацГi з метою подальшого дослiдження та практичного застосування переваг сiмейства фрактальних методiв компресп зображень. 4. Гнформацшш технологи галузi 319

К1НЕЦЬ (Л р24

Рис. 6. Модель компреси на основ1 кольорових мереж Петр1

320

Зб1рнпк науково-техн1чнпх праць

компресованогофайлу К/НЕЦЬ ( )р7

Рис. 7. Модель декомпреси на ocuosi кольорових мереж nempi Л1тература

1. Barnsley M.F. Fractal Image Compression / M.F. Barnsley // Notices. - 1996. - Vol. 43, No. 6. - Pp. 123-128.

2. Рыбаков Г. JPEG, JPEG2000, JPEG-LS. Сжатие изображений с потерями и без / Г. Рыбаков, А. Суслов. [Электронный ресурс]. - Доступный с http://rain.ifmo.ru/cat/view.php/theory/data-compression/jpeg-2006 3. Jensen, Kurt (1996). - 236 p.

3. Coloured Petri Nets (2 ed.). - Berlin : Heidelberg, 2002. - Pp. 234-236.

Теслюк В.М., Пукач А.И. Разработка модифицированного метода фрактального сжатия изображений

Разработан модифицированный алгоритм фрактального сжатия изображений, а также соответствующие модели на основе цветных сетей Петри, заложенные в основу разработанного модифицированного метода фрактального сжатия изображений, предназначенного для увеличения быстродействия фрактального метода с сохранением высокой степени компрессии и оптимального качества исходного изображения, и упрощения его программной реализации с целью дальнейшего исследования и практического применения преимуществ семейства фрактальных методов компрессии изображений.

Ключевые слова: метод, алгоритм, фрактальное сжатие изображений, компрессия изображений, цветные сети Петри.

Teslyuk V.M., Pukach A.I. Development of Modified Method of Fractal Image Compression

A modified algorithm for fractal image compression, and appropriate models, based on coloured Petri nets, laid the foundation of the developed modified method of fractal image compression, which was designed to increase the speed of fractal compression with maintaining a high degree of compression, preserve optimal quality of the original image, and simplify its programming implementation to further research and practical usage of all benefits of the fractal image compression methods.

Keywords: method, algorithm, fractal image compression, image compression, coloured Petri net.

4. 1пфо|шацшш технологи галузi

321

i Надоели баннеры? Вы всегда можете отключить рекламу.